Job Description
Keyresponsibilities:
Governance
  • § Support the development, implementation andmaintenance of corporate governance framework.
  • § Monitor regulatory developments and advise the Boardand management on governance implications.
  • § Assist the Company Secretary in preparing forgovernance disclosures for the Annual Report.
  • § Maintain governance policies, frameworks and charters.Ensure all policy manuals are review as per requirements, updated and approvedby the Board and/or Executive Committee whichever is applicable.
  • § Create or manage the creation of new policy manualswith the various functions within the Bank and ensure they meet localRegulatory and Group requirements.
  • § Maintain and monitor the annual governance calendar,ensuring compliance with all Board, Committee, shareholder and regulatoryobligations.
  • § Coordinate periodic Board, Committee and Directoreffectiveness assessments.
  • § Support the implementation of governance bestpractices in line with King IV, Companies Act, Banks Act, Prudential Authorityrequirements and Group governance standards.
Board,Committee and Shareholder Support
  • § Manage the end-to-end Board meeting cycle, includingscheduling meetings, preparing annual workplans, compiling Board packs andmaintaining Board portals.
  • § Ensure Board papers meet governance standards and aresubmitted within agreed timelines.
  • § Coordinate induction programmes for new directors, ongoing professionaldevelopment and mandatory governance training.
  • § Maintain Director declarations, independenceassessments and fit-and-proper documentation.
  • § Support Board succession planning and appointmentprocesses.
  • § AttendBoard, Board Committee and management committee meetings.
  • § Ensure all board resolutions and minutes are signed,filed or pasted in minute book.
  • § Provide the Board as a whole and individual directorswith detailed guidance on to how their responsibilities must be properlydischarged.
  • § Assist in planning and coordinating the Annual Generalmeeting (AGM)
Statutory compliance
  • § Ensure the Bank iscompliant with statutory filing requirements with CIPC, FSCA and otherregulatory bodies.
  • § Maintain statutoryregisters and records including Directors, Prescribed Officers, Shareholder,Board Committees.
  • § Prepare and lodgeannual returns and other statutory submissions.
  • § Maintain a compliance tracker for statutory filingsand governance obligations.
  • § Oversee governance requirements relating to prescribedofficers and key persons.
Risk, Ethics and Compliance
  • § Support the Boardin overseeing ethics and compliance programmes.
  • § Assist withgovernance aspects of risk management processes.
  • § Maintain registersrelating to conflict of interest and declarations.
  • § Support theSocial, Ethics and Conduct Committee in fulfilling its statutory duties.
